Upcoming MBC Drama Responds To Reports Of Delayed Filming Due To Strike

The upcoming MBC drama “20th Century Boy and Girl” (written by Lee Sun Hye and directed by Lee Dong Yoon) recently responded to rumors that its production has been delayed by the strike at MBC.

On August 30, a source from drama’s production company, Huayi Brothers, stated, “There have been no decisions made on suspending production.”

“20th Century Boy and Girl” (previously titled “No Sex and the City”) is about three women in their mid-thirties who have lived in the same neighborhood since they were born. Han Ye Seul, Kim Ji Suk, Lee Sang Woo, Ryu Hyun Kyung, Ahn Se Ha, Lee Sang Hee, and Oh Sang Jin have been signed to star. The drama began filming back in mid-July.

Previously a source from the drama, reportedly one of the actors involved, made a statement saying that filming for the drama would be suspended starting next week due to the strike at MBC. If filming is indeed suspended, it is not known how the strike might affect the drama’s airdate.

“20th Century Boy and Girl” is slated to air after the end of “The King Loves” in September.
